Life After Sport: Prior Injury and Sedentary Behavior as Mechanisms of Later Poor Health
Description

Competitive sport increases risk for musculoskeletal injury (e.g., traumatic knee injury) and may position former athletes for early onset of chronic diseases, chronic pain, poor health-related quality of life, and disability. Quantifying function in former athletes with and without a prior injury and non-athlete controls is critical to understanding long-term health trajectories in athletes and informing potential interventional studies. One modifiable factor that may be associated with long-term health in athletes is physical activity patterns. The purpose of this study is to evaluate strength, function, physical activity, dietary patterns, and cardiometabolic health among current and former competitive athletes and in nonathlete controls to evaluate the impact of prior knee injury and sedentary behavior as two potential determinants of later poor health and reduced function.

Neuromuscular Training to Reduce Sports Injuries Among Children and Adolescents
Description

Sports-related injuries are a serious concern for physically active children and adolescents. Previous research, including ours at Chicago public high schools, shows our neuromuscular training program, the Knee Injury Prevention Program (KIPP) reduces sports-related injuries in female athletes by up to 88%. However, KIPP is not well-studied in males or younger age groups. This project aims to determine KIPP's effect on sports-related injuries and physical fitness among 5th-8th grade students in Chicago public schools. The study will take place during the 2011-2013 school years. To measure KIPP's effect on sports injuries, we will recruit 5th-8th grade sports coaches and their athletes, randomize coaches by school into two groups, then train the intervention group to implement a 10-minute KIPP warm-up before practices and games. Control group will perform their usual warm-up. Research assistants will collect athlete participation and injury data from coaches weekly. To determine feasibility of KIPP in PE classes and measure its effect on fitness, we will recruit PE teachers to implement the warm-up in PE classes for a minimum of 10 weeks, and record students' presidential fitness test scores before and after the 10+ weeks. Results of this study will guide strategies for preventing sports-related injuries and improving physical fitness in 5th -8th graders.

The Impact of a Caffeinated Sports Drink on Performance
Description

Caffeine is known to enhance physical and mental performance, but few beverages combine caffeine with electrolytes and carbohydrates to enhance exercise performance. This study evaluates a caffeinated electrolyte-glucose drink's effect on endurance, strength, and cognition. Using a repeated-measures, cross-over design, 20 trained cyclists will complete one familiarization and four randomized 3-hour experimental trials (Liquid I.V.™ Energy Multiplier, Hydration Multiplier, Sugar-Free Hydration Multiplier, and water). Each trial includes 2 hours of cycling in a warm environment (32ºC), followed by strength and cognitive assessments. Cycling performance, capillary blood, urine, and expiratory gases will be collected.

Rehydration Efficiency With Different Sports Drinks
Description

It is well established that post-exercise rehydration with a carbohydrate-electrolyte solution is better when compared to plain water. However, most of the commercially available drinks today are high in carbohydrates and sodium with low potassium without other active ingredients. The aim of the present study is to examine the impact of a higher electrolyte sports drink compared with traditional sports drinks and water on the time course and extent of rehydration after exercise-induced dehydration

Effect of Personalized Pain Coaches After Orthopaedic Surgery for Patients With Sports Medicine Injuries
Description

Patients experiencing sports medicine-related injuries are particularly vulnerable to developing both chronic pain and experiencing prolonged opioid use. This multiarmed randomized controlled trial will quantify the impact of integrating Life Care Specialists, and pain management-focused paraprofessionals, have on increasing access to multimodal pain management approaches and subsequently optimizing both patient-reported pain-related outcomes and objective measures of activity. Life Care Specialists work with patients and clinicians on implementing non-pharmacological pain management approaches, specifically teaching participants how to implement mindfulness-based skills into their recovery, systematically conducting standardized biopsychosocial pain assessments, and coordinating care. By developing a toolbox of pain management approaches with the support of the Life Care Specialist, patients are well positioned to incorporate evidence-based pain management approaches into their recovery that result in improved psychosocial functioning and reduced opioid medication utilization. In total, 150 individuals with sports medicine injuries will be randomized to one of two intervention arms where they will work with a Life Care Specialist in person or over telehealth or receive standard-of-care written postoperative instructions for pain management. Patient-reported outcomes, objective actigraphy movement outcomes captured using wrist-based watches, and opioid utilization captured using medication event monitoring system (MEMS) caps will be evaluated over 3-months postoperatively for a total of 4 study visits.

Blood Biomarker Study to Diagnose Adolescent Sport Concussion
Description

Concussions are one of the most complex conditions to manage in sport medicine due to the individualized clinical presentation, caused by a complex neurometabolic cascade, and the lack of a diagnostic standard. There is currently no objective measurement for concussion and the reliance on subjective reporting and clinical judgement is imperfect. In previous clinical studies the investigators determined cutoff values of plasma phosphatidylcholines that provided strong indication that a concussion had occurred. Based on this data, the investigators have developed a custom assay, which will work together with a capillary blood collection device. The current clinical trial will be conducted in two parts. Part A will allow the investigators to determine precise AUC cut-off values for the propriety, novel custom assay, and in Part B the investigators will assess the safety and efficacy of this device for concussion diagnosis in adolescent athletes aged 13-17.

Neighborhood Park Youth Sports Program Fee Waiver and Intensive Family Outreach
Description

To evaluate a park-level intervention to increase child moderate/vigorous physical activity (MVPA), and decrease sedentary time among low-income racially/ethnically diverse children ages 6-12 yrs. Neighborhood parks (n=20) from Minneapolis (n=8) and Saint Paul (n=12) park systems will be randomized for a 2-year period to one of two arms: 1) Intensive Park Outreach and Youth Sports Program Fee Waiver (n=10); or 2) Youth Sports Program Fee Waiver Only (n=10). The evaluation cohort will consist of 432 children ages 6-12 yrs who reside in one of the 20 randomized park neighborhoods. Measurements from evaluation cohort-enrolled individual children will be collected at baseline, 6, 12, and 24 months.
